#BCE681 Hex color

#BCE681

The hexadecimal color code #BCE681 corresponds to the code RGB( 188, 230, 129 ). It's a shade of Green. This color is a combination of red (at 0,74 level), green (at 0,90 level) and blue (at 0,51 level). Its brightness is 70% and its saturation is 66%. It is composed of red at 34%, green at 42% and blue at 23%.
